Been seeing these around for really cheap so I figured I'd check one out. It's a fairly decent kit although a bit primitive in some spots. The engine is supposed to be a Chevy but it looks like a generic V8. The framerails are hollow from the bottom and only looks good from the top. The suspension is interesting; the rear leaf springs are assembled leaf-by-leaf and the front is suspended by coil springs. The shocks/dampers actually telescope in and out as you move the suspension. Steerable suspension connects to a center headlamp that steers in unison with the front wheels. The calipers are molded onto brackets so that the rotor spins separately, but for some reason they only molded the inside half of the caliper.

Instructions are in Chinese but the pictures are mostly self-explanatory.
